4. Lunch Hour Off Function
The Weekly timer function turns the copier ON and OFF once a day. Use the Lunch
hour off function to shut down power during the lunch break and then turn it on again
according the Weekly timer function setting. Only one off-time interval can be pro-
grammed.
❒
Default setting: Lunch hour off function OFF
Procedure
1 Touch
9. Weekly Timer
on the Key Operator Mode Screen. Enter your 4-digit Weekly
timer master key code, then touch
OK
to display the Weekly Timer Setting Menu
Screen.
NOTE:
If an invalid Weekly timer master key code is entered, continue by entering the valid 4-digit code.
2 Touch
4. Lunch hour off function
to display the Lunch Hour Off Setting Screen.
3 Use the procedure below to activate Lunch hour off.
(1) Touch
Function ON
to highlight it.
(2) Touch
off-time
.
Enter a 2-digit off-hour (ex. 9 a.m. is 09) and a 2-digit off-minute (ex. 7 min. is 07)
using the keypad on the control panel.
(3) Touch
on-time
.
Enter a 2-digit on-hour and a 2-digit on-minute using the keypad on the control
panel.
4 To de-activate Lunch hour off, touch
Function OFF
. The time setting area will appear
grayed out and cannot be selected. The Function OFF setting is the factory default
setting.
5 Touch
OK
to complete the setting and return to the Weekly Timer Setting Menu
Screen.
6 Touch
RETURN
to restore the Key Operator Mode Screen.
7 If no further changes are required, touch
RETURN
to restore the Basic Screen to
perform copying operations.
